Dear all,
I am happy to announce that Asaf Karagila and myself are organising a
one-day workshop on the topic of Prikry forcing.
The event will take place online on the 14th of December. We have four
speakers, and there will be two sessions for mini-talks (10 minutes each)
open for any early career researcher on any(!) set theoretic topics.
The schedule, in UK time (GMT/UTC) is as follows:
10:00–10:50 Alejandro Poveda
11:00–11:50 Tom Benhamou
12:00–12:45 Mini talks
12:45–14:00 Break
14:00–14:50 Sittinon Jirattikansakul
15:00–15:50 Chris Lambie-Hanson
16:00–17:00 Mini talks
